using System;
using System.IO;
using System.Text;
namespace Meteor.Lobby.Packets.Receive
{
class CharacterModifyPacket
{
public UInt64 sequence;
public uint characterId;
public uint personType;
public byte slot;
public byte command;
public ushort worldId;
public String characterName;
public String characterInfoEncoded;
public bool invalidPacket = false;
public CharacterModifyPacket(byte[] data)
{
using (MemoryStream mem = new MemoryStream(data))
{
using (BinaryReader binReader = new BinaryReader(mem))
{
try
{
sequence = binReader.ReadUInt64();
characterId = binReader.ReadUInt32();
personType = binReader.ReadUInt32();
slot = binReader.ReadByte();
command = binReader.ReadByte();
worldId = binReader.ReadUInt16();
characterName = Encoding.ASCII.GetString(binReader.ReadBytes(0x20)).Trim(new[] { '\0' });
characterInfoEncoded = Encoding.ASCII.GetString(binReader.ReadBytes(0x190)).Trim(new[] { '\0' });
}
catch (Exception){
invalidPacket = true;
}
}
}
}
}
}

using System;
using System.IO;
using System.Text;
using Meteor.Common;
namespace Meteor.Lobby.Packets
{
class CharaCreatorPacket
{
public const ushort OPCODE = 0x0E;
public const ushort RESERVE = 0x01;
public const ushort MAKE = 0x02;
public const ushort RENAME = 0x03;
public const ushort DELETE = 0x04;
public const ushort RENAME_RETAINER = 0x06;
private UInt64 sequence;
private ushort command;
private uint pid;
private uint cid;
private uint type;
private uint ticket;
private string charaName;
private string worldName;
public CharaCreatorPacket(UInt64 sequence, ushort command, uint pid, uint cid, uint ticket, string charaName, string worldName)
{
this.sequence = sequence;
this.command = command;
this.pid = pid;
this.cid = cid;
this.type = 0x400017;
this.ticket = ticket;
this.charaName = charaName;
this.worldName = worldName;
}
public SubPacket BuildPacket()
{
MemoryStream memStream = new MemoryStream(0x1F0);
BinaryWriter binWriter = new BinaryWriter(memStream);
binWriter.Write((UInt64)sequence);
binWriter.Write((byte)1);
binWriter.Write((byte)1);
binWriter.Write((UInt16)command);
binWriter.Write((UInt32)0);
binWriter.Write((UInt32)pid); //PID
binWriter.Write((UInt32)cid); //CID
binWriter.Write((UInt32)type); //Type?
binWriter.Write((UInt32)ticket); //Ticket
binWriter.Write(Encoding.ASCII.GetBytes(charaName.PadRight(0x20, '\0'))); //Name
binWriter.Write(Encoding.ASCII.GetBytes(worldName.PadRight(0x20, '\0'))); //World Name
byte[] data = memStream.GetBuffer();
binWriter.Dispose();
memStream.Dispose();
return new SubPacket(OPCODE, 0xe0006868, data);
}
}
}

using System;
using System.Collections.Generic;
using System.IO;
using System.Text;
using Meteor.Common;
using Meteor.Lobby.DataObjects;
namespace Meteor.Lobby.Packets
{
class CharacterListPacket
{
public const ushort OPCODE = 0x0D;
public const ushort MAXPERPACKET = 2;
private ulong sequence;
private List<Character> characterList;
public CharacterListPacket(ulong sequence, List<Character> characterList)
{
this.sequence = sequence;
this.characterList = characterList;
}
public List<SubPacket> BuildPackets()
{
List<SubPacket> subPackets = new List<SubPacket>();
int numCharacters = characterList.Count >= 8 ? 8 : characterList.Count + 1;
int characterCount = 0;
int totalCount = 0;
MemoryStream memStream = null;
BinaryWriter binWriter = null;
foreach (Character chara in characterList)
{
Appearance appearance = Database.GetAppearance(chara.id);
if (totalCount == 0 || characterCount % MAXPERPACKET == 0)
{
memStream = new MemoryStream(0x3B0);
binWriter = new BinaryWriter(memStream);
//Write List Info
binWriter.Write((UInt64)sequence);
byte listTracker = (byte)((MAXPERPACKET * 2) * subPackets.Count);
binWriter.Write(numCharacters - totalCount <= MAXPERPACKET ? (byte)(listTracker + 1) : (byte)(listTracker));
binWriter.Write(numCharacters - totalCount <= MAXPERPACKET ? (UInt32)(numCharacters - totalCount) : (UInt32)MAXPERPACKET);
binWriter.Write((byte)0);
binWriter.Write((UInt16)0);
}
binWriter.Seek(0x10 + (0x1D0 * characterCount), SeekOrigin.Begin);
//Write Entries
World world = Database.GetServer(chara.serverId);
string worldname = world == null ? "Unknown" : world.name;
binWriter.Write((uint)0); //???
binWriter.Write((uint)chara.id); //Character Id
binWriter.Write((byte)(totalCount)); //Slot
byte options = 0;
if (chara.state == 1)
options |= 0x01;
if (chara.doRename)
options |= 0x02;
if (chara.isLegacy)
options |= 0x08;
binWriter.Write((byte)options); //Options (0x01: Service Account not active, 0x72: Change Chara Name)
binWriter.Write((ushort)0);
binWriter.Write((uint)chara.currentZoneId); //Logged out zone
binWriter.Write(Encoding.ASCII.GetBytes(chara.name.PadRight(0x20, '\0'))); //Name
binWriter.Write(Encoding.ASCII.GetBytes(worldname.PadRight(0xE, '\0'))); //World Name
binWriter.Write(CharaInfo.BuildForCharaList(chara, appearance)); //Appearance Data
//binWriter.Write(CharaInfo.Debug()); //Appearance Data
characterCount++;
totalCount++;
//Send this chunk of character list
if (characterCount >= MAXPERPACKET)
{
byte[] data = memStream.GetBuffer();
binWriter.Dispose();
memStream.Dispose();
SubPacket subpacket = new SubPacket(OPCODE, 0xe0006868, data);
subpacket.SetTargetId(0xe0006868);
subPackets.Add(subpacket);
characterCount = 0;
}
//Incase DB came back with more than max
if (totalCount >= 8)
break;
}
//Add a 'NEW' slot if there is space
if (characterList.Count < 8)
{
if (characterCount % MAXPERPACKET == 0)
{
memStream = new MemoryStream(0x3B0);
binWriter = new BinaryWriter(memStream);
//Write List Info
binWriter.Write((UInt64)sequence);
byte listTracker = (byte)((MAXPERPACKET * 2) * subPackets.Count);
binWriter.Write(numCharacters - totalCount <= MAXPERPACKET ? (byte)(listTracker + 1) : (byte)(listTracker));
binWriter.Write(numCharacters - totalCount <= MAXPERPACKET ? (UInt32)(numCharacters-totalCount) : (UInt32)MAXPERPACKET);
binWriter.Write((byte)0);
binWriter.Write((UInt16)0);
}
binWriter.Seek(0x10 + (0x1D0 * characterCount), SeekOrigin.Begin);
//Write Entries
binWriter.Write((uint)0); //???
binWriter.Write((uint)0); //Character Id
binWriter.Write((byte)(totalCount)); //Slot
binWriter.Write((byte)0); //Options (0x01: Service Account not active, 0x72: Change Chara Name)
binWriter.Write((ushort)0);
binWriter.Write((uint)0); //Logged out zone
characterCount++;
totalCount++;
//Send this chunk of character list
if (characterCount >= MAXPERPACKET)
{
byte[] data = memStream.GetBuffer();
binWriter.Dispose();
memStream.Dispose();
SubPacket subpacket = new SubPacket(OPCODE, 0xe0006868, data);
subpacket.SetTargetId(0xe0006868);
subPackets.Add(subpacket);
characterCount = 0;
}
}
//If there is anything left that was missed or the list is empty
if (characterCount > 0 || numCharacters == 0)
{
byte[] data = memStream.GetBuffer();
binWriter.Dispose();
memStream.Dispose();
SubPacket subpacket = new SubPacket(OPCODE, 0xe0006868, data);
subpacket.SetTargetId(0xe0006868);
subPackets.Add(subpacket);
}
return subPackets;
}
}
}

using System;
using System.Collections.Generic;
using System.IO;
using System.Text;
using Meteor.Common;
namespace Meteor.Lobby.Packets
{
class SelectCharacterConfirmPacket
{
public const ushort OPCODE = 0x0F;
private UInt64 sequence;
private UInt32 characterId;
private string sessionToken;
private string worldIp;
private UInt16 worldPort;
private UInt64 selectCharTicket;
public SelectCharacterConfirmPacket(UInt64 sequence, UInt32 characterId, string sessionToken, string worldIp, ushort worldPort, UInt64 selectCharTicket)
{
this.sequence = sequence;
this.characterId = characterId;
this.sessionToken = sessionToken;
this.worldIp = worldIp;
this.worldPort = worldPort;
this.selectCharTicket = selectCharTicket;
}
public List<SubPacket> BuildPackets()
{
List<SubPacket> subPackets = new List<SubPacket>();
byte[] data;
using (MemoryStream memStream = new MemoryStream(0x98))
{
using (BinaryWriter binWriter = new BinaryWriter(memStream))
{
binWriter.Write((UInt64)sequence);
binWriter.Write((UInt32)characterId); //ActorId
binWriter.Write((UInt32)characterId); //CharacterId
binWriter.Write((UInt32)0);
binWriter.Write(Encoding.ASCII.GetBytes(sessionToken.PadRight(0x42, '\0'))); //Session Token
binWriter.Write((UInt16)worldPort); //World Port
binWriter.Write(Encoding.ASCII.GetBytes(worldIp.PadRight(0x38, '\0'))); //World Hostname/IP
binWriter.Write((UInt64)selectCharTicket); //Ticket or Handshake of somekind
}
data = memStream.GetBuffer();
}
SubPacket subpacket = new SubPacket(OPCODE, 0xe0006868, data);
subpacket.SetTargetId(0xe0006868);
subPackets.Add(subpacket);
return subPackets;
}
}
}
